Kyndal India to set up JVs with international firms
Spirit importer and distributor Kyndal India plans to set up two joint ventures with international players as it looks to strengthen presence in the Indian market.

“We are looking for getting into technical collaboration with foreign companies to learn wine making skills through two joint ventures, which will be operational very soon,” Kyndal India director Siddharth Banerji said.
